    Importing from america?

    The only way you can import these days is via a RAWS (Registered Automotive Workshop) for cars/bikes built post 1989 and they still have to conform with eligibility. If its sold here in high production, it's not eligible. Like if you tried to import a supercharged Vauxhall VXR8 from Britain...

    Speeding Margin to be axed.

    (Display Speed – Actual speed) = 0.1 Actual speed + 4 km/h as in the ADR. So if your speedo is reading say 100kmh, you are actually travelling at circa ~95kph assuming driven straight off the production line. The tolerance allows for tyre wear and pressure I would think.
